The main problem I have is that the glitter is so big and chunky it looks like kids makeup but the effect on the eyes isn’t terrible and it has a very good lasting time. I don’t hate it, but it wouldn’t be my first choice for a glitter. It was still super glossy and I had no creasing at all. I had it on for 12 hours and it was still perfect. WITH Primer: This shadow was bulletproof.I have extremely oily lids so I was pleasantly surprised. WITHOUT Primer: This shadow lasted for 8 hours on me before starting to crease.Even with cream shadows but I feel like most people would want to use it without. I always have to wear an eye primer or my make up won’t last a minute. The swatch on the eyes looks patchy because of the way glitter reflects light, in real life it’s not. You have time to move it around but once it sets, you won’t be able to move it. The doe foot applicator allows an easy application and the shadow is easy to blend with the finger. It’s not patchy at all and you can layer it to get a more opaque look. You don’t get any glitter fall down through the day. They aren’t necessarily ugly and I’ll use them when I need glitter but the Stila ones are more elegant. The formula is very sheer and the glitter is chunky and sparse. To me, it’s a bit too chunky and it looks like kids makeup, I see why people compare them to Stila but to me, they aren’t a dupe. It has a flat doe foot applicator that I love, it picks up just the right amount of product. The packaging is a thick and relatively small tube in a hard plastic material.
